8-K: South Plains Financial Holds 2024 Annual Meeting, Elects Directors and Ratifies Auditor
Annual Meeting Results
South Plains Financial successfully held its 2024 Annual Meeting, electing two Class II directors and ratifying its independent auditor.
Summary
- South Plains Financial, Inc. held its 2024 Annual Meeting of Shareholders virtually on May 13, 2024.
- The record date for determining shareholders eligible to vote was March 18, 2024.
- There were 16,432,851 shares outstanding and eligible to vote.
- A quorum was achieved with 14,052,955 shares represented at the meeting.
- Shareholders voted on and approved the election of two Class II directors, Cory T. Newsom and Noe G. Valles, to serve until the 2027 annual meeting.
- The appointment of FORVIS, LLP as the independent registered public accounting firm for the year ending December 31, 2024, was also ratified.
